KS School of Bussiness Management is affiliated to Gujarat University. It was established in the year 1993. It offers integrated MBA ( 5 years duration) for the 12th passed students and MSc (2 years duration) for graduates.
KSSBM offers two specialisation for its MSc program.They are -
1. Computer Science
2. Information Technology

Eligibility criteria: To apply for an MBBS programme, you typically need to have completed 12th grade with Physics Chemistry Biology and English as subjects. Since you have completed 12th grade in Commerce stream, you may not have studied these subjects and therefore you may not meet the eligibility criteria for the programme.
